Charity Information
Training and Support - On human rights through telephone, courses and in-house training.Workshops and Seminars aimed at raising awareness of human rights and promoting community cohesion and good race relations Human rights case work including; interpreting the human rights law, making appeals and advise work.Art and Human Rights - Using the arts to convey a human rights message
